Output ec650235b0eaaec6fc7b30862b2c3f0da6fff09a11972ce292aac998748526b3:0

value
85700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9b182d7efbd155edbcc29e309ac65eb4f0b021ec OP_EQUAL
address
3Fq5dB6NNHb2EGjs3wtSwEvjS1gdJeNZea
transaction
ec650235b0eaaec6fc7b30862b2c3f0da6fff09a11972ce292aac998748526b3
confirmations
223944
spent
true